最佳答案
卷积神经网络(Convolutional Neural Networks,CNN)在图像识别等视觉任务中表现出色,其核心组件之一便是卷积层。卷积层的参数量直接关系到模型的复杂度和计算量,因此,了解卷积层参数的计算方法至关重要。 卷积层参数量的计算主要取决于以下几个因素:卷积核尺寸、输入特征图的通道数、输出特征图的通道数以及是否使用偏置项。具体计算公式如下: 参数量 = 卷积核尺寸 × 卷积核尺寸 × 输入通道数 × 输出通道数 + 输出通道数(若使用偏置项) 举例来说,假设一个卷积层具有以下特性:卷积核尺寸为3×3,输入特征图的通道数为16,输出特征图的通道数为32,且该层使用偏置项。那么,该卷积层的参数量为: 3 × 3 × 16 × 32 + 32 = 4608 需要注意的是,如果卷积层采用了批量归一化(Batch Normalization)技术,其参数量还会增加,因为每个通道会额外增加两个参数:一个是缩放参数,另一个是偏移参数。 在实际应用中,为了减少参数量和计算量,常常会使用一些技巧,如使用小尺寸的卷积核、增加步长、采用深度可分离卷积等。这些方法可以在保持甚至提高模型性能的同时,显著减少参数数量,降低模型的复杂度。 总之,合理地设计卷积层的参数,可以在保证模型性能的同时,有效控制模型的计算量和复杂度。对于深度学习开发者来说,掌握卷积层参数的计算方法,有助于更好地优化模型结构和训练过程。